Eligibility

The BooksTraining.com by Wide Open media training partner, TeachUcomp, Inc, provides self-study CPE tutorials available for credit to Certified Public Accountants (CPA) in certain states (check your state availability below), all Accredited Business Consultants (ABA), Accredited Tax Advisors (ATA), Accredited Tax Preparers (ATP), Accredited Retirement Advisors (ARA) and Enrolled Agents (EA) nation-wide.

These courses are written by internationally recognized authors and prepared in accordance with the standards and requirements for interactive self-study as defined by NASBA and AICPA.

Your individual State Board of Accountancy or other governing body has the final authority in awarding CPE credit. BooksTraining.com by Wide Open Media, TeachUcomp, Inc., affiliates nor assigns make any representation or warranty with respect to its content, use or acceptability. While every effort has been made to ensure the accuracy of this information, it is the responsibility of the individual user to verify approved credits.

For Enrolled Agents: TeachUcomp, Inc, is IRS Provider #735

Currently, three of our products qualify for CPE for Enrolled Agents:
QuickBooks, Excel & Peachtree.

TeachUcomp, Inc, has entered into an agreement with the Office of Professional Responsibility, Internal Revenue Service, to meet the requirements of 31 Code of Federal Regulations, section 10.6(g), covering maintenance of attendance records, retention of program outlines, qualifications of instructors, and length of class hours. This agreement does not constitute an endorsement by the Office of Professional Responsibility as to the quality of the program or its contribution to the professional competence of the enrolled individual.
